The Early Days of Online Gaming
In the mid-1990s, the first online casinos appeared, offering just a few basic games like blackjack and roulette. The graphics were rudimentary, the interfaces clunky, and the connection speeds painfully slow. Yet even then, players were intrigued by the idea of enjoying casino entertainment without having to visit a physical venue.
As technology advanced, so did the games. Developers began using better graphics engines, more reliable servers, and secure transaction systems. This created the foundation for the modern online casino landscape we know today.
Software and Game Design
At the core of every online casino is its software provider. Companies like Microgaming, NetEnt, and Playtech revolutionized the industry by introducing dynamic game design and smooth functionality. Their platforms feature vibrant visuals, real-time animations, and complex algorithms that guarantee fairness.
The use of Random Number Generators (RNGs) ensures that every outcome is entirely random. This technology makes online gaming as fair as any land-based casino, if not more so. Over time, the games have evolved to include storylines, bonus rounds, and even cinematic effects, offering an entertainment experience that rivals modern video games.
Artificial Intelligence and Personalization
AI has transformed the way casinos interact with players. Through machine learning algorithms, casinos can now personalize offers, suggest games based on playing habits, and detect problematic behavior patterns to promote responsible gaming.
Chatbots powered by AI handle customer queries instantly, providing 24/7 support and guiding players through their gaming experience. This not only improves efficiency but also ensures players feel supported and valued.
Blockchain and Cryptocurrency
Blockchain technology has introduced a new level of transparency to online gambling. It allows players to verify transactions and game results independently, fostering trust between users and operators. Additionally, the rise of cryptocurrencies such as Bitcoin and Ethereum has changed how players deposit and withdraw funds.
Crypto transactions offer speed, anonymity, and reduced fees — features that have made them increasingly popular among tech-savvy gamblers. As blockchain technology matures, more casinos are expected to adopt it for payments, identity verification, and even game fairness auditing.
Virtual and Augmented Reality
Another major innovation reshaping the casino world is Virtual Reality (VR). VR casinos allow players to step inside digital environments that mimic real casinos. With a VR headset, users can interact with tables, machines, and even other players, creating a fully immersive experience.
Similarly, Augmented Reality (AR) adds virtual elements to real-world surroundings. Players can project casino interfaces onto their physical spaces, blending entertainment with everyday life. These technologies are still evolving but promise to redefine how people perceive online gaming in the coming years.
